Retail sale via stalls and markets of other goods

NACE v2.0 Code: G47.89

About retail sale via stalls and markets of other goods

NACE code 47.89 covers the retail sale of a wide range of goods through stalls, markets, and other non-store locations. This industry plays a vital role in the distribution of products, providing consumers with convenient access to a diverse range of merchandise. It serves as an important channel for small and medium-sized enterprises to reach customers, contributing to the overall economic activity and employment within local communities.

Production process

The core activities within this industry involve the procurement, display, and sale of goods through temporary or mobile retail setups. Vendors typically source products from wholesalers, manufacturers, or other suppliers, and then transport, arrange, and present them in an appealing manner at stalls, markets, or other designated selling locations. The success of this industry relies on the vendors' ability to attract customers, negotiate prices, and provide a positive shopping experience.

Production inputs

The main inputs required for this industry include the merchandise or goods being sold, which can encompass a wide range of products such as clothing, accessories, household items, electronics, and more. Additionally, vendors require transportation, display equipment (e.g., stalls, tables, shelves), and sales-related tools (e.g., cash registers, payment processing devices). The availability of suitable market locations and the ability to obtain necessary permits or licenses are also crucial inputs for this industry.

Production outputs

The primary output of this industry is the retail sale of various goods to consumers. The products sold through stalls and markets may be consumed directly by end-users or serve as inputs for other industries, such as 47.11 Retail sale in non-specialised stores with food, beverages or tobacco predominating, 47.19 Other retail sale in non-specialised stores, or 47.91 Retail sale via mail order houses or via Internet. The accessibility and diversity of goods offered through this industry contribute to the overall consumer experience and the distribution of products within the broader economy.
